Controlling How and When CTAs Appear
Timing is one of the most underrated aspects of user engagement.
A CTA that appears too early can feel intrusive. One that appears too late may never be seen. The ability to control when and how CTAs load is what transforms them from static elements into dynamic ones.
Custom page loading features allow site owners to define these behaviors.
CTAs can appear on page load, after a delay, or based on user actions such as scrolling. This ensures that prompts align with the user’s level of engagement rather than disrupting it.

Using Data to Refine Performance
Without data, improving performance becomes guesswork.
Web stats provide a clear view of how CTAs are performing, tracking impressions, clicks, and click-through rates. This information allows users to understand what’s working and where adjustments are needed.
Instead of relying on assumptions, decisions can be based on real behavior.
For example, a CTA with high impressions but low clicks may need a design or messaging update. One with strong engagement can be replicated or expanded across other pages.
Over time, this data-driven approach leads to continuous improvement.

Creating Targeted Experiences with Conditional Logic
Not every visitor should see the same message.
Conditional logic allows CTAs to be displayed based on specific rules, such as page type or user behavior. This creates a more personalized experience, where prompts feel relevant rather than generic.
For instance, a user browsing a product page might see a promotional CTA, while someone reading a blog post might encounter a related resource.
This alignment with context increases engagement.
Instead of presenting one-size-fits-all messaging, websites can adapt to different scenarios—making interactions feel more intuitive and effective.
